InteractiveBrokersOrderCondition
InteractiveBrokers order condition.
Inherits: OrderCondition
Implements: IStopLossOrderCondition
Constructors
public InteractiveBrokersOrderCondition()
interactiveBrokersOrderCondition = InteractiveBrokersOrderCondition()
Initializes a new instance of the InteractiveBrokersOrderCondition.
Properties
public ActiveCondition Active { get; }
value = interactiveBrokersOrderCondition.Active
Condition for GTC orders.
public int? AdjustableTrailingUnit { get; set; }
value = interactiveBrokersOrderCondition.AdjustableTrailingUnit
interactiveBrokersOrderCondition.AdjustableTrailingUnit = value
Adjusted Stop orders: specifies where the trailing unit is an amount (set to 0) or a percentage (set to 1).
public string AdjustedOrderType { get; set; }
value = interactiveBrokersOrderCondition.AdjustedOrderType
interactiveBrokersOrderCondition.AdjustedOrderType = value
Adjusted Stop orders: the parent order will be adjusted to the given type when the adjusted trigger price is penetrated.
public decimal? AdjustedStopLimitPrice { get; set; }
value = interactiveBrokersOrderCondition.AdjustedStopLimitPrice
interactiveBrokersOrderCondition.AdjustedStopLimitPrice = value
Adjusted Stop orders: specifies the stop limit price of the adjusted (STPL LMT) parent.
public decimal? AdjustedStopPrice { get; set; }
value = interactiveBrokersOrderCondition.AdjustedStopPrice
interactiveBrokersOrderCondition.AdjustedStopPrice = value
Adjusted Stop orders: specifies the stop price of the adjusted (STP) parent.
public decimal? AdjustedTrailingAmount { get; set; }
value = interactiveBrokersOrderCondition.AdjustedTrailingAmount
interactiveBrokersOrderCondition.AdjustedTrailingAmount = value
Adjusted Stop orders: specifies the trailing amount of the adjusted (TRAIL) parent.

public decimal? MidOffsetAtHalf { get; set; }
value = interactiveBrokersOrderCondition.MidOffsetAtHalf
interactiveBrokersOrderCondition.MidOffsetAtHalf = value
This offset is applied when the spread is an odd number of cents wide. This offset must be in half-penny increments.
public decimal? MidOffsetAtWhole { get; set; }
value = interactiveBrokersOrderCondition.MidOffsetAtWhole
interactiveBrokersOrderCondition.MidOffsetAtWhole = value
This offset is applied when the spread is an even number of cents wide. This offset must be in whole-penny increments or zero.
public string Mifid2DecisionAlgo { get; set; }
value = interactiveBrokersOrderCondition.Mifid2DecisionAlgo
interactiveBrokersOrderCondition.Mifid2DecisionAlgo = value
Identifies the algorithm responsible for investment decisions within the firm. Orders covered under MiFID 2 must include either Mifid2DecisionMaker or Mifid2DecisionAlgo, but cannot have both.
public string Mifid2DecisionMaker { get; set; }
value = interactiveBrokersOrderCondition.Mifid2DecisionMaker
interactiveBrokersOrderCondition.Mifid2DecisionMaker = value
Identifies a person as the responsible party for investment decisions within the firm. Orders covered by MiFID 2 (Markets in Financial Instruments Directive 2) must include either Mifid2DecisionMaker or Mifid2DecisionAlgo field (but not both).
public string Mifid2ExecutionAlgo { get; set; }
value = interactiveBrokersOrderCondition.Mifid2ExecutionAlgo
interactiveBrokersOrderCondition.Mifid2ExecutionAlgo = value
For MiFID 2 reporting: identifies the algorithm responsible for the execution of a transaction within the firm.
public string Mifid2ExecutionTrader { get; set; }
value = interactiveBrokersOrderCondition.Mifid2ExecutionTrader
interactiveBrokersOrderCondition.Mifid2ExecutionTrader = value
For MiFID 2 reporting: identifies a person as the responsible party for the execution of a transaction within the firm.
